Amongst them there was\none technique that helped the patients a lot. This technique got its origins\nfrom the ancient lands of China and was based around the traditional Chinese\nscriptures. Though the method had various colloquial names, it was and is renowned\nas Cupping. This therapy is used in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M) and\nrevolves around the release of Qi (chi). Qi is the free flow of energy\ncirculating throughout the body and the World around us. If this Qi is blocked\nor hindered, then it can lead to stagnation or imbalances of the body.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>How Does Cupping Work?&nbsp;<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>The Cupping\ntherapy involves the placement of warmed up cups, usually made of glass, on the\nskin. The reason for warming the cup is that it creates a vacuum. When the cup\nis attached to the surface, this vacuum helps the tissue to get drawn up into\nthe cup. This helps in increasing the blood flow and loosens the fascia. The\nfascia is also known as connective tissue, and as Cupping helps in relaxing the\ntissue, it is known to stimulate healing. The cups are primarily placed on the\nback, neck, and shoulders or on the site where pain occurs.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>According to\nTraditional Chinese Medicine, Cupping induces bruises on the body, and this is\na sign which implies that the treatment has successfully removed the toxins and\nblockages. The cups are removed by lifting one edge. This allows the air to go\nin and break the seal and the vacuum.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Types of Cupping<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>The various\ntypes of Cupping depend upon the treatment aims of the acupuncturist. An\nacupuncturist is one who deals with neurological and bodily disorders through\nTraditional Chinese Medicine. Most commonly the cups are made out of glass. But\ncenturies ago, the original cups were made out of bamboo, clay or animal horns.\nThe classic cupping technique of the Chinese is known as the ba guan zi. Ba\nguan zi is mandarin for fire or dry Cupping. In this technique, the cups are\nplaced over the area of pain for five to twenty minutes. The duration depends\nupon the patient\u2019s condition. A general course consists of five to six\nsessions, starting from three to ten-day gaps.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Another\ntechnique is the sliding cups technique. This technique is generally performed\non large muscle groups of the back and acts against the spasms. Massage oil is\napplied before the cups are placed, which allows the cups to slide easily over\nthe body.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Air cupping\nis another technique which is renowned as an alternative to fire cupping. A\nhandheld suction pump is used to remove the air from the cups without manually\nheating it. This technique is less painful and is favored by the\npatients.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>A prevalent\nbut unorthodox type of Cupping is also prevalent among the patients. It is\nknown as Wet Cupping and is generally used by practitioners for cooling the\ninflammations. A lancet is used to prick the skin before the cups are placed,\nand it allows a small amount of blood to flow from the area. This treatment\naims at removing the internal toxins.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><strong>Benefits of Cupping<\/strong><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>The benefits\nof Cupping are many. However, the technique mainly aims at local pain relief\nand relaxation of the muscles. Traditional Chinese Medicine reveals that it is\nthe stagnation of blood qi that result in the pain of local areas and muscles.\nCupping invigorates the flow of this vital energy and helps in improving the\ncell to cell communication. It also helps to remove energy blockages and\nreduces the pain faster.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Many renowned\nathletes opt for cupping rather than going for expensive treatments involving\npills and sprays. Cupping is also known to have been used to treat lung\ndisorders like bronchitis and asthma. It also helps in reducing anxiety,\ndepression, varicose veins, and blood pressure.
